MATHS is a Swiss Army knife, a very versatile module containing analog computers' funcions : integrating, inverting, addition and scaling of signals.
But what does it all mean in the end? Well, you can use the module as a slew limiter envelope generator, oscillator or LFO. Equally you can process CV and audio signals, for example attenuate, invert and mix them.

Primarily you will use it as an LFO or an envelope generator. But the complex possibilities how to combine the sub-units and the different ways how audio, CV, gate and trigger signals are processed or what they cause make following functions possible: VC-LFO, simple VCO, AD envelope, AHR envelope, VC slew limiter, gate delay, attenuator, offset generator, simple filter, waveshaper etc.
